  • endo-2-acetamido-exo-2-benzyloxycarbonylbicyclo [2,2,1]hept-5-ene, 2a 300. MHz 1H nmr (CDCl3) δ : 7.35 (m, 5H, Ph), 6.31 (bs, 1H, NH), 6.43 (d, 1H, = CH), 6.13 (m, 1H, = CH), 5.17 (s, 2H, CH2-Ph), 3.37 (m, 1H, CH), 2.93 (m, 1H, CH), 2.69 (dd, 1H, CH), 1.89 (s, 3H, CH3), 1.80 (d, 1H, CH), 1.53 (m, 1H, CH), 1.25 (dd, 1H, CH). exo-2-acetamido-endo-2-benzyloxycarbonylbicyclo [2,2.1]hept-5-ene, 2 a 300. MHz 1H nmr (CDCl3) δ : 7.32 (m, 5H, Ph), 6.31 (m, 1H, = CH), 6.22 (bs, 1H, NH), 5.73 (m, 1H, = CH), 5.06 (d, 2H, CH2-Ph), 2.95 (m, 2H, CH), 2.36 (dd, 1H, CH), 1.96 (s, 3H, CH3), 1.80–1.73 (m, 2H, CH), 1.57 (m, 1H, CH). 2b exo, 2b endo see reference 7.

  • Most of the olefin 1 disappears at the end of the reaction (1H nmr of the crude) but, contrary to some authors, we have not used this as a criterium of the completeness of the Diels-Alder reaction. It is clear that a significant part of the acetamidoacrylate does not yield the cycloadduct.
